Solar Photovoltaic Systems Explained: The Perfect Option for Sustainable Energy in Your Company
The Complete Guide to Solar Power Setup: Conserve Cash and Go Environment-friendly
Discovering the subtleties of solar energy installation reveals a diverse method to both expense financial savings and ecological obligation. Home owners are increasingly considering solar power not just as a v